Solana's Meteoric Rise: A Novel Approach to Scalability

Unlike Bitcoin and Ethereum which rely on proof-of-work (PoW) consensus mechanisms, Solana employs a unique hybrid consensus mechanism called Proof-of-History (PoH) combined with Proof-of-Stake (PoS). This innovative approach allows for significantly higher transaction speeds and lower latency than many competitors. This scalability, coupled with its relatively low transaction fees, attracted a substantial developer community and fueled the creation of a vibrant ecosystem encompassing decentralized applications (dApps), decentralized finance (DeFi) projects, and non-fungible tokens (NFTs).

Solana's focus on performance resonated deeply with developers frustrated by the slow transaction speeds and high gas fees associated with Ethereum. The promise of a truly scalable and efficient blockchain, capable of handling real-world applications, proved incredibly enticing.

The Challenges Faced by Solana: Network Outages and Criticism

Despite its initial success, Solana has faced several significant challenges, most notably frequent network outages. These outages, often attributed to network congestion and vulnerabilities within the consensus mechanism, have raised serious concerns about the blockchain's reliability and stability. Critics have questioned the long-term sustainability of its architecture, highlighting the risks associated with its novel approach to consensus.

Major Criticisms and Concerns:

  • Network Congestion: Periods of high network activity have frequently led to transaction failures and network downtime.

  • Vulnerabilities and Exploits: Solana has experienced several security vulnerabilities and exploits over the years, leading to loss of funds and disruption of services.
  • Complexity of the Protocol: The intricate nature of Solana's architecture makes it challenging for developers to understand and debug.
